What is CVE-2025-32821?
A security flaw in the SMA100 appliance permits remote authenticated attackers holding SSLVPN admin privileges to inject shell command arguments. This vulnerability could enable attackers to upload files to the appliance, posing a significant risk of further exploitation and unauthorized access to sensitive data.
Affected Version(s)
SMA100 Linux 10.2.1.14-75sv and earlier versions
